Bill had a good debut season with the club, a very talented cricket player, an accomplished batsman and he will push records in the club over the coming seasons. I had the privilege of batting with Billy in a couple of innings and he has a natural game that encourages you to play at your best just so you can stick with him through an innings. The Kid has a fair ability bowling some medium pace and I recall the passion in his appeals when it is his bowling, the man morphs into a bear and I would hate to be the umpire turning down such an emphatic appeal! Bill does call a spade a spade when you ask him for his opinion and his timing and means of delivery of such advice saw him aptly nick named SAO. He can be funny. His ability in the field must be noted; he grasped some fantastic catches this season. PLAYER HIGHLIGHT: Maiden Club Half Century 62 runs -Round 4 vs Cromer.
